My waiting list at the time of updating is currently about 4 years, meaning most instruments ordered now should be delivered by the end of 2011. However this does depend on the instrument type, with Denner baroque altos in a-415Hz and consort recorders having the longest waiting time (2012), and my "Dolcimelo" altos and sopranos, as well as the new Bressan model alto having the shortest.
